John 9:1As He passed by, He saw a man who had been blind from his birth.And passing by, he saw a man blind from birth,As he passed by, he saw a man blind from his birth.
John 9:2So His disciples asked Him, "Rabbi, who sinned this man or his parents that he was born blind?"and his disciples asked him, saying, `Rabbi, who did sin, this one or his parents, that he should be born blind?`His disciples asked him, "Rabbi, who sinned, this man or his parents, that he was born blind?"
John 9:3"Neither he nor his parents sinned," answered Jesus, "but he was born blind in order that God's mercy might be openly shown in him.Jesus answered, `Neither did this one sin nor his parents, but that the works of God may be manifested in him;Jesus answered, "Neither did this man sin, nor his parents. But, that the works of God might be revealed in him,
John 9:4We must do the works of Him who sent me while there is daylight. Night is coming on, when no one can work.it behoveth me to be working the works of Him who sent me while it is day; night doth come, when no one is able to work:I must work the works of him who sent me, while it is day. The night is coming, when no one can work.
John 9:5When I am in the world, I am the Light of the world."when I am in the world, I am a light of the world.`When I am in the world, I am the light of the world."
John 9:6After thus speaking, He spat on the ground, and then, kneading the dust and spittle into clay, He smeared the clay over the man's eyes and said to him,These things saying, he spat on the ground, and made clay of the spittle, and rubbed the clay on the eyes of the blind man, and said to him,When he had said this, he spat on the ground, made mud with the saliva, anointed the blind man's eyes with the mud,
John 9:7"Go and wash in the pool of Siloam" the name means `Sent.' So he went and washed his eyes, and returned able to see.`Go away, wash at the pool of Siloam,` which is, interpreted, Sent. He went away, therefore, and did wash, and came seeing;and said to him, "Go, wash in the pool of Siloam" (which means "Sent"). So he went away, washed, and came seeing.
John 9:8His neighbours, therefore, and the other people to whom he had been a familiar object because he was a beggar, began asking, "Is not this the man who used to sit and beg?"the neighbours, therefore, and those seeing him before, that he was blind, said, `Is not this he who is sitting and begging?`The neighbors therefore, and those who saw that he was blind, before, said, "Isn't this he who sat and begged?"
John 9:9"Yes it is," replied some of them. "No it is not," said others, "but he is like him." His own statement was, "I am the man."others said `This is he;` and others `He is like to him;` he himself said, `I am [he].`Others said, "It is he." Still others said, "He is like him." He said, "I am he."
John 9:10"How then were your eyes opened?" they asked.They said, therefore, to him, `How were thine eyes opened?`They said therefore to him, "How were your eyes opened?"
John 9:11"He whose name is Jesus," he answered, "made clay and smeared my eyes with it, and then told me to go to Siloam and wash. So I went and washed and obtained sight."he answered and said, `A man called Jesus made clay, and rubbed my eyes, and said to me, Go away to the pool of Siloam, and wash; and having gone away and having washed, I received sight;`He answered, "A man called Jesus made mud, anointed my eyes, and said to me, "Go to the pool of Siloam, and wash." So I went away and washed, and I received sight."
John 9:12"Where is he?" they inquired, but the man did not know.they said, therefore, to him, `Where is that one?` he saith, `I have not known.`Then they asked him, "Where is he?" He said, "I don't know."
John 9:13They brought him to the Pharisees the man who had been blind.They bring him to the Pharisees who once [was] blind,They brought him who before was blind to the Pharisees.
John 9:14Now the day on which Jesus made the clay and opened the man's eyes was the Sabbath.and it was a sabbath when Jesus made the clay, and opened his eyes.It was a Sabbath when Jesus made the mud and opened his eyes.
John 9:15So the Pharisees renewed their questioning as to how he had obtained his sight. "He put clay on my eyes," he replied, "and I washed, and now I can see."Again, therefore, the Pharisees also were asking him how he received sight, and he said to them, `Clay he did put upon my eyes, and I did wash and I see.`Again therefore the Pharisees also asked him how he received his sight. He said to them, "He put mud on my eyes, I washed, and I see."
John 9:16This led some of the Pharisees to say, "That man has not come from God, for he does not keep the Sabbath." "How is it possible for a bad man to do such miracles?" argued others.Of the Pharisees, therefore, certain said, `This man is not from God, because the sabbath he doth not keep;` others said, `How is a man a sinful one able to do such signs?` and there was a division among them.Some therefore of the Pharisees said, "This man is not from God, because he doesn't keep the Sabbath." Others said, "How can a man who is a sinner do such signs?" There was division among them.
John 9:17And there was a division among them. So again they asked the once blind man, "What is your account of him? for he opened your eyes." "He is a Prophet," he replied.They said to the blind man again, `Thou what dost thou say of him that he opened thine eyes?`Therefore they asked the blind man again, "What do you say about him, in that he opened your eyes?" He said, "He is a prophet."
John 9:18The Jews, however, did not believe the statement concerning him that he had been blind and had obtained his sight until they called his parents and asked them,and he said `He is a prophet.` The Jews, therefore, did not believe concerning him that he was blind and did receive sight, till that they called the parents of him who received sight,The Jews therefore did not believe concerning him, that he had been blind, and had received his sight, until they called the parents of him who had received his sight,
John 9:19"Is this your son, who you say was born blind? How is it then that he can now see?"and they asked them, saying, `Is your son, of whom ye say that he was born blind? how then now doth he see?`and asked them, "Is this your son, who you say was born blind? How then does he now see?"
John 9:20"We know," replied the parents, "that this is our son and that he was born blind;His parents answered them and said, `We have known that this is our son, and that he was born blind;His parents answered them, "We know that this is our son, and that he was born blind;
John 9:21but how it is that he can now see or who has opened his eyes we do not know. Ask him himself; he is of full age; he himself will give his own account of it."and how he now seeth, we have not known; or who opened his eyes, we have not known; himself is of age, ask him; he himself shall speak concerning himself.`but how he now sees, we don't know; or who opened his eyes, we don't know. He is of age. Ask him. He will speak for himself."
John 9:22Such was their answer, because they were afraid of the Jews; for the Jews had already settled among themselves that if any one should acknowledge Jesus as the Christ, he should be excluded from the synagogue.These things said his parents, because they were afraid of the Jews, for already had the Jews agreed together, that if any one may confess him Christ, he may be put out of the synagogue;His parents said these things because they feared the Jews; for the Jews had already agreed that if any man would confess him as Christ, he would be put out of the synagogue.
John 9:23That was why his parents said, "He is of full age: ask him himself."because of this his parents said `He is of age, ask him.`Therefore his parents said, "He is of age. Ask him."
John 9:24A second time therefore they called the man who had been blind, and said, "Give God the praise: we know that that man is a sinner."They called, therefore, a second time the man who was blind, and they said to him, `Give glory to God, we have known that this man is a sinner;`So they called the man who was blind a second time, and said to him, "Give glory to God. We know that this man is a sinner."
John 9:25"Whether he is a sinner or not, I do not know," he replied; "one thing I know that I was once blind and that now I can see."he answered, therefore, and said, `If he be a sinner I have not known, one thing I have known, that, being blind, now I see.`He therefore answered, "I don't know if he is a sinner. One thing I know: that though I was blind, now I see."
John 9:26"What did he do to you?" they asked; "how did he open your eyes?"And they said to him again, `What did he to thee? how did he open thine eyes?`They said to him again, "What did he do to you? How did he open your eyes?"
John 9:27"I have told you already," he replied, "and you did not listen to me. Why do you want to hear it again? Do you also mean to be disciples of his?"He answered them, `I told you already, and ye did not hear; why again do ye wish to hear? do ye also wish to become his disciples?`He answered them, "I told you already, and you didn't listen. Why do you want to hear it again? Do you also want to become his disciples?"
John 9:28Then they railed at him, and said, "You are that man's disciple, but we are disciples of Moses.They reviled him, therefore, and said, `Thou art his disciple, and we are Moses` disciples;They became abusive towards him and said, "You are his disciple, but we are disciples of Moses.
John 9:29We know that God spoke to Moses; but as for this fellow we do not know where he comes from."we have known that God hath spoken to Moses, but this one we have not known whence he is.`We know that God has spoken to Moses. But as for this man, we don't know where he comes from."
John 9:30"Why, this is marvellous!" the man replied; "you do not know where he comes from, and yet he has opened my eyes!The man answered and said to them, `Why, in this is a wonderful thing, that ye have not known whence he is, and he opened my eyes!The man answered them, "How amazing! You don't know where he comes from, yet he opened my eyes.
John 9:31We know that God does not listen to bad people, but that if any one is a God-fearing man and obeys Him, to him He listens.and we have known that God doth not hear sinners, but, if any one may be a worshipper of God, and may do His will, him He doth hear;We know that God doesn't listen to sinners, but if anyone is a worshipper of God, and does his will, he listens to him.
John 9:32From the beginning of the world such a thing was never heard of as that any one should open the eyes of a man blind from his birth.from the age it was not heard, that any one did open eyes of one who hath been born blind;Since the world began it has never been heard of that anyone opened the eyes of a man born blind.
John 9:33Had that man not come from God, he could have done nothing."if this one were not from God, he were not able to do anything.`If this man were not from God, he could do nothing."
John 9:34"You," they replied, "were wholly begotten and born in sin, and do *you* teach *us*?" And they put him out of the synagogue.They answered and said to him, `In sins thou wast born altogether, and thou dost teach us!` and they cast him forth without.They answered him, "You were altogether born in sins, and do you teach us?" They threw him out.
John 9:35Jesus heard that they had done this. So having found him, He asked him, "Do you believe in the Son of God?"Jesus heard that they cast him forth without, and having found him, he said to him, `Dost thou believe in the Son of God?`Jesus heard that they had thrown him out, and finding him, he said, "Do you believe in the Son of God?"
John 9:36"Who is He, Sir?" replied the man. "Tell me, so that I may believe in Him."he answered and said, `Who is he, sir, that I may believe in him?`He answered, "Who is he, Lord, that I may believe in him?"
John 9:37"You have seen Him," said Jesus; "and not only so: He is now speaking to you."And Jesus said to him, `Thou hast both seen him, and he who is speaking with thee is he;`Jesus said to him, "You have both seen him, and it is he who speaks with you."
John 9:38"I believe, Sir," he said. And he threw himself at His feet.and he said, `I believe, sir,` and bowed before him.He said, "Lord, I believe!" and he worshipped him.
John 9:39"I came into this world," said Jesus, "to judge men, that those who do not see may see, and that those who do see may become blind."And Jesus said, `For judgment I to this world did come, that those not seeing may see, and those seeing may become blind.`Jesus said, "I came into this world for judgment, that those who don't see may see; and that those who see may become blind."
John 9:40These words were heard by those of the Pharisees who were present, and they asked Him, "Are *we* also blind?"And those of the Pharisees who were with him heard these things, and they said to him, `Are we also blind?`Those of the Pharisees who were with him heard these things, and said to him, "Are we also blind?"
John 9:41"If you were blind," answered Jesus, "you would have no sin; but as a matter of fact you boast that you see. So your sin remains!"Jesus said to them, `If ye were blind, ye were not having had sin, but now ye say We see, therefore doth your sin remain.Jesus said to them, "If you were blind, you would have no sin; but now you say, 'We see.' Therefore your sin remains.
